 
						Ultrasound Technologist

- Patient Interaction
● Assists, registers, and verifies patient information for all imaging procedures (ultrasound, CT scan, and X-ray).
● Explains procedures, reviews patients' medical histories, and ensures that consent is obtained.
- Equipment Operation and Maintenance
● Operates ultrasound, CT scan, and radiographic equipment to capture quality diagnostic images.
● Positions and prepares patients for procedures, adjusting equipment settings for optimal results.
● Conducts equipment warm-up, calibration, and safety checks regularly.
● Cleans, maintains, and recommends repair or replacement of defective equipment.
- Image Processing and Reporting
● Sends images to the Radiologist for reading and interpretation.
● Prepares and submits reports while maintaining patient confidentiality.
● Assists Radiologists in interpreting and assessing results where necessary.
- Safety and Health Compliance
● Participates in safety training and adheres to OSH-related protocols.
● Utilizes safety devices and safeguards provided for worker and patient protection.
● Reports any potential work hazards to supervisors.
- Administrative and Miscellaneous Duties
● Monitors inventory and requests replenishment of medical instruments and office supplies.
● Prepares reports on all patients seen, ensuring timely submission and accurate documentation.
● Perform other departmental duties as assigned.
